Blown In Insulation Service in Boulder, CO

Blown-in insulation services involve the process of installing loose-fill insulation material into attics, wall cavities, and other enclosed spaces to improve a property's thermal performance. This method is commonly used in residential projects such as upgrading attic insulation, filling gaps in existing insulation, or insulating hard-to-reach areas during home renovations. Property owners often seek this service to enhance energy efficiency, reduce heating and cooling costs, and improve overall comfort within their homes.

Before requesting blown-in insulation, homeowners typically want to understand the current state of their existing insulation, the recommended R-value for their region, and the scope of the project. It’s important to consider factors like the type of insulation material used, the size of the area to be insulated, and any potential preparation needed for the space.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the insulation upgrade meets the specific needs of the property and provides long-lasting benefits.

Project Types

Common Blown In Insulation Service Jobs

Attic insulation - helps improve energy efficiency by sealing gaps in attic spaces.

Cavity wall insulation - reduces heat transfer through wall cavities in older or retrofit homes.

Basement insulation - enhances comfort and prevents heat loss in basement areas.

Soundproofing insulation - minimizes noise transfer between rooms and floors.

New construction insulation - provides effective thermal protection for new building projects.

Attic and wall insulation removal - prepares spaces for new blown-in insulation installation.

FAQ

Blown In Insulation Service Questions

What is blown-in insulation? Blown-in insulation involves dispersing loose insulation material into wall cavities, attics, or other spaces to improve thermal efficiency.

Where can blown-in insulation be used? It is suitable for attics, wall cavities, and hard-to-reach areas to enhance energy performance and reduce heating and cooling costs.

How does blown-in insulation improve a home? It creates a continuous thermal barrier, reducing air leaks and maintaining consistent indoor temperatures.

What materials are used for blown-in insulation? Common options include cellulose, fiberglass, and mineral wool, each providing effective insulation for various applications.
